Walchem and IWAKI America Inc. have released the new EWN-Y Series of electromagnetic metering pumps with an Electromagnetic Flow Sensor (EFS). The sensor helps a "smart" pump system accurately control the pump flow rate throughout changing operating conditions. Set point control in the pump (through a manual setting or digital/analog proportional inputs) sets the desired flow rate. Continuous measurement and feedback from the sensor provides actual output information to the pump, allowing the pump to self-adjust its speed and maintain the programmed flow rate. If a reduction in flow rate is sensed, the pump will speed up to full 360 spm operation, resulting in a quick re-priming of the pump. The pump will then slow down back to set point once flow is re-established.
